코딩 썸네일형 리스트형 어린나이부터 시작하는 코딩.. 좋은 걸까? 나쁜 걸까? 현재 프로그래머로 일하면서 주변에 어린아이의 코딩에 대한 이야기를 많이 접할 수가 있다. 한국에서는 코딩 과외가 있을 정도로 학부모 사이에서 인기(?)가 있다고 한다. 물론 어느정도 시간이 지난 이야기이도 하다. 내 아이가 학교에 다니면서 역시 수업후 참여할 수 있는 프로그램 중엔 코딩이 있다. 조금 관심을 갖고 어떻게 공부 하는지 들여다보며 몇 가지를 느낀 점을 적어 볼까 한다. 어린 나이부터 시작하는 코딩이 과연 좋은 걸까? 어린 나이부터 시작하는 코딩 코딩을 어린 나이부터 시작하는 아이들에게 많은 이점을 제공한다는 생각은 상대적으로 최근에 시작되었다. 하지만 코딩 교육에 대한 관심은 1960년대에 시작되었으면, 그 당시에는 주로 대학에서 컴퓨터 과학을 전공하는 학생들을 대상으로 한 것이었다고 한다... 더보기 PHP를 사용하여 챗GPT 호출하기 - ChatGPT 예전에 Python을 이용하여 챗GPT를 호출하는 코드를 따라 해 본 적이 있었다. 대부분 Python을 사용하는 코드는 많이 존재하는 거 같은데, 나는 PHP를 이용하여 ChatGPT를 사용하는 코드를 한번 작성해 보았다. 챗GPT 로그인 계정 만들기 https://canada-dreamer.tistory.com/entry/%EC%B1%97-GPT-%EC%82%AC%EC%9A%A9%EA%B8%B0 챗GPT 사용기 - ChatGPT 요즘엔 AI라고 하는 말이 많이 보이는 거 같다. 이곳 저곳에서 AI라는 걸 많이 쓰고 있어서 일꺼다. 그 중에 제일 지금 눈에 띄는 건 Chat GPT라는 것이 많이 보인다. 1-2주 전만 해도 어디 뉴스에서든 canada-dreamer.tistory.com 챗GPT API.. 더보기 타입스크립트란? - What is Typescript? 캐나다에서 요즘 많이 핫(hot)한 프로그래밍 언어가 있다. 핫한지는 조금 되기는 했지만, 나도 그렇게 주목을 하고 있던 편이 아녔다. 지금 구직을 하다보면 프론트/백 엔드에서 많이 사용하는 react.js/node.js와 많이 사용되는 Typescipt 왜 이렇게 핫한걸까? 타입스크립트(Typescript)란 무엇인가? 타입스크립트(Typescript)는 마이크로소프트에서 개발한 자바스크립트의 상위 집합 언어다. 자바스크립트에 타입 시스템을 추가한 것으로, 코드의 가독성과 유지 보수성을 높이고 디버깅을 용이하게 만들어준다. 타입스크립트는 정적 타입 검사를 수행하므로 개발자가 코드를 작성하는 동안 발생할 수 있는 오류를 사전에 방지할 수 있고 이러한 이점으로 타입스크립트는 대규모 프로젝트와 협업 개발에 .. 더보기 파이썬 3 문자열 replace() 메소드 사용방법 - Python 3 - String replace() Replace() 메서드 최근에 Leetcode 에서 파이썬 3 (Python3)으로 문제를 풀고 있는 도중 푸는 코딩중에 기존 문자에서 특정 문자를 다른 문자로 바꿔야 했다. Python이 갖고 있는 메서드 중에 Replace()라는 사용방법을 찾아봤다. replace() 메서드 사용 예시 # 문자열 생성 my_string = "Hello, World!" # 문자열의 'Hello'를 'Hi'로 대체 new_string = my_string.replace("Hello", "Hi") # 결과 출력 print(new_string) 출력 결과: Hi, World! 위 코드에서 replace() 메서드는 "Hello" 문자열을 "Hi" 문자열로 대체하고, 새로운 문자열을 반환한다. 반환된 문자열은 new_str.. 더보기 깃허브(GitHub) 에서 발표한 인기있는 코딩 언어 PHP에만 열정을 쏟아 붇고 있던 중.. 어느덧 10여년이 지났다. PHP로 Symfony, Laravel 그리고 Yii라는 프레임워크 (Framework)를 위주로 사용 했지만 요즘 잡을 찾아 보면 PHP언어 보다는 React나 Python이 자주 보이고. 항상 익숙한 C#과 Java 역시 많이 보인다. 처음 구직을 할땐 JAVA아니면 C#위주로 찾았었지만, 내게 주어진 기회는 PHP밖에 없었다. 적어도 그땐 PHP라는 코딩 언어가 난무했기 때문에.. 지금은 node.js와 React가 대센가?? TypeScript? 종류도 다양하다.. 인기있는 코딩 언어 2022 그래서 현재 인기 있는 코딩 언어를 찾아 봤더니 깃허브에서 작년에 사용을 제일 많이 사용하는 코딩언어를 발표했다. 역시 파이썬과 자바가 1.. 더보기 Python 2 vs Python 3 차이점 파이썬 (Python)이란 1991년 귀도 반 로섬(Guido van Rossum)이라는 개발자가 개발한 고급 프로그래밍 언어로, 코드의 가독성과 간결성이 좋아 다양한 분야에서 사용되고 있다. Python은 객체 지향적(Object-Oriented Programming)이며, 인터프리터식 언어로 컴파일 과정이 필요하지 않다. 파이썬은 많은 라이브러리와 프레임워크를 제공하며, 데이터 분석, 웹 개발, 인공지능, 자연어 처리 등 다양한 분야에서 사용되고 있다. 또한, 파이썬 (Python)은 오픈 소스로 제공되어 있어 무료로 사용할 수 있다. 파이썬은 1991년 첫 공개 이후 많은 변화를 겪었고, 현재는 파이썬 2와 3가 대표적이다. 2000년에 출시된 파이썬 2는 보다 평범한 사람들도 사용할 수 있도록 개.. 더보기 이전 1 다음